👍🏽I do love how you’ve recognised the fact this is the real `range rover’. A lot people misunderstand that this sport model is merely 5” shorter in length, is missing the boot lid to sit on (a nice touch) and rides circa an inch lower on it’s basic setting. Hence the Vogue feels more masterful and larger on the road. Else it’s the same width and has the same mechanicals thus drive. But the suspension and balancing is where it all changes for me. Having driven/had c10 i(sport’s and vogue’s, inc. SVA’s and SVR’s) the sport is the one to go for if driving a lot and you have no pram age children. More controllable thru corners and ‘nimble’ if possible to say when parking. The gear shifter is better in the sport too, though the vogue’s twisting one isn’t as bad as people report. Bottom line is, these are amazing vehicles and deserve the respect and ownership pride they deliver. Interesting the secondary market for them is c20% above market…

I'm on my second SVR. The earlier version, pre-facelift, was noisier and arguably more fun. However, in the UK, they are completely pointless. Yes, it's fun to show wannabes, who tailgate you in their BMWs, just what performance really is, but if you get into that sort of situation, you're not going to be able to restrict the thing to the speed limit - it's there before you can blink almost. It can also be a bit of a handful in the winter, when the roads are wet and covered in dissolved salt. You end up crawling around roundabouts because they get themselves into four-wheel drifts way too easily. Having said that, it's a controllable drift, so I suspect the traction control does actually know you're drifting, but it's a bit disconcerting. With hindsight, I wish I'd gone for the Autobiography version with the supercharged engine, because the reduction in power would hardly be noticeable 99% of the time.
